activities With the vision of a unified global, natural system in mind, the College seeks to build new interdisciplinary research teams in collaboration with our local partners. As stewards of the oceans, it is our mission to fully engage the national and international scientific communities, through the reporting of research results in the most respected oral and written venues, and by professional service. We strive to define and realize a bright future with the emerging issues that affect the economic conditions of the Florida West Coast Shelf and we seek to address a myriad of relevant societal issues such as overfishing, coastal erosion, red tides, ocean noise, dying coral reefs, hurricane predictions, sea level rise, floods, ocean acidification, and drought to build better, more environmentally-sustainable and safe communities.
